There are several causes of train accidents, such as mechanical issues or rail worker errors and the lack of maintenance of tracks and stations. A train derailment could be the most devastating incident due to the possibility of death or extensive damage to property. These kinds of accidents typically happen at high speeds, which put passengers at a greater risk of serious injuries. The most frequent injuries that occur in these types of accidents are traumatizing brain injuries, amputations or spinal cord injuries, and broken bones. Victims of injuries may be able to receive damages in a wrongful-death lawsuit, and also compensation from train operators or transit companies. Families of victims who have passed away may be entitled to compensation for non-economic and economic damages, such as loss of income, funeral expenses, loss of parental guidance, and emotional trauma. In contrast to other personal injury claims, train accident lawsuits usually involve lengthy legal proceedings and a higher level of scrutiny by regulators of the government. A knowledgeable lawyer can ensure that your claim is filed within the timeframe set by the statute of limitations that is three years in New York State. It is essential to call 911 right away after an accident with a train, even if you feel fine. It is essential to seek immediate medical attention, and make sure you collect names and contact information from those who witnessed the crash. You should also take photos of the accident scene or ask someone else to take them to keep any evidence you can use to support your claim.
